The bottom line

Braque du Bourbonnais vs Swedish Vallhund

People compare the Braque du Bourbonnais and the Swedish Vallhund because both are rare, energetic breeds with a compact build and a loyal heart but that’s where the similarities fade. You’re not choosing between two versions of the same idea. You’re deciding what kind of chaos you want in your life. and your backyard. The Braque is a hunter, built for wide fields and long hours. At 50 pounds and built like a spring-loaded athlete, it lives to point and retrieve. It’s calm inside the house but needs serious outdoor work. hunting, field trials, or at minimum, daily off-leash sprints. Without it, you’ll get destruction, not peace. It’s affectionate but focused. Kids are fine, but it won’t babysit them. This dog thrives with experienced owners who hunt or are serious about dog sports like hunt tests or agility. The Vallhund, barely over a foot tall and weighing half as much, is a Viking-era cattle driver with turbo energy and a voice to match. It’s bold, affectionate, and endlessly entertaining. like a furry, barking whirlwind that wants to herd your children and bark at the mailman. It adapts to apartments better, but only if you commit to daily mental and physical challenges. It’s better with kids, more forgiving of first-time owners, and surprisingly trainable. Here’s the real difference: the Braque needs a job to feel complete. The Vallhund just wants to be your shadow. and announce everything it sees. If you want a partner in the field, go Bourbonnais. If you want a loyal, loud little guardian who’ll thrive in a busy family life, the Vallhund will steal your heart. and the couch.
